in images/controller/pkg/builder.go [192:203]
func TemplateFile(templatePath, destDir string, data *UserPodData) error {
base := path.Base(templatePath)
t, err := template.New(base).Funcs(sprig.TxtFuncMap()).ParseFiles(templatePath)
if err != nil {
return err
}
dest, _ := os.Create(strings.ReplaceAll(path.Join(destDir, base), ".tmpl", ""))
if err != nil {
return err
}
return t.Execute(dest, data)
}